Evaluating China's Calligraphy Art
Calligraphy is a unique and charming national art with a strong oriental sentiment. It combines nature and mind, turns concrete into abstraction and material state into emotion, which is determined by its carrier "Chinese characters". Because of this, it contains infinite expressive force. Mr. Lu Xun believes that China's Chinese characters have three beauties: the beauty of meaning is the beauty of feeling, and the first is also; The beauty of sound, the sensitivity of ears, the second; Formal beauty is based on the sense of eyes, and the third is also. The difference between it and western languages is that western languages belong to simple phonetic symbols and are combined into words. On the other hand, Chinese characters in China are not. Its structure itself contains the factors of beautifying things with ideas. Not only does each word have a separate meaning, but from an artistic point of view, each word is an independent modeling unit, and each modeling unit occupies a certain space and pays attention to the aesthetic feeling of structural layout. It advocates shaping the image, paying attention to the charm, and pursuing a high degree of generalization that is not the same, with a strong subjective color.
